Abstract

UDC 621.315.51.61:535 In this paper, we studied the optical transmission spectra of a fiber with air-core 10 μm in diameter at 1550 nm. The light field distribution and the far-field intensity distribution are studied using finite difference time domain simulation. Furthermore, we studied the optical transmission spectra of a hollow fiber taper with an air-core cone as well as the spectra of a taper with a silver microsphere in it. Collectively, these results suggest that it can be used in the fields of optical signal processing and optical sensor.
